Course Description

“Wellness for lawyers.” What does that even mean? I couldn’t begin to give a coherent explanation in today’s legal world. Is it exercise and nutrition? Yoga and mindfulness? (I hope not.) Is it the availability of the Lawyers Assistance Program or peer program in your state, offering free counseling sessions or peer to peer support when times are tough? Even if you have a handle on the current meaning of wellness, how do you find information and resources you can trust? The goal of this program is to (i) do a deep dive into the role of self-awareness in well-being and (ii) equip you with useful tools and knowledge to navigate the information dump that is wellness in law at the present time.

Lynn S. Garson, Esq. is a healthcare law attorney at Baker & Hostetler in Atlanta, specializing in physician practice acquisitions, employment matters, and related agreements. She is also an author and mental health advocate who has published widely on lawyer wellness and mental health reform, and serves on multiple committees within the State Bar of Georgia focused on lawyer assistance and suicide prevention.
